> AFAIK Online Installers are only available for RC or final releases - Beta
> is always a download - using Maintenance for a Beta could be dangerous
> because of Beta ;-)
>
> I install a Beta always 'parallel' to my existing installation
>
> to avoid confusion from Qt Creator Settings and Working Dir I start
> QtCreator with -settingsPath
> then there should be no problems with both installations
